Blame Camelot Soft, their games are pretty annoying to emulate on a lot of systems. Mario Power Tennis has graphical and sound issues in Dolphin. The GBA Golden Sun games also had a lot of self modifying code apparently, and a few GBA emulators I've tried struggled with it (not VBA-M though Smile) Dark Dawn, last time I heard, was one of the most demanding DS games to play on Desmume (dunno if this has changed with 0.9.8).
